The FC Liverpool will play a friendly match against AC Milan. New signing Florian Wirtz is likely to appear in front of the Reds’ fans for the first time.
As part of their pre-season preparations, FC Liverpool will face AC Milan on Saturday (from 1.30 p.m. in the LIVETICKER). The new edition of the legendary 2005 Champions League final will take place at the Kai Tak Sports Park in Hong Kong.
The focus is primarily on Florian Wirtz. Liverpool fans will probably be able to see the new signing from Bayer Leverkusen live in action for the first time.
Florian Wirtz is about to make his first public appearance for FC Liverpool
The German international already was on the pitch last Sunday in the 5-0 win against the English second division side Stoke City, but the test took place behind closed doors.
Hugo Ekitiké, who the Reds recently signed from Eintracht Frankfurt, could also make his debut for his new club. The French striker has already completed his first training sessions with the team.
Ex-Leverkusen player Jeremie Frimpong already made his debut almost two weeks ago in the 3-1 win against Preston North.
For Milan, it is already the second test against a team from the Premier League. The Italians, who are also preparing for the season in Asia, lost 1-0 to FC Arsenal on Wednesday. However, Milan won the subsequent penalty shoot-out 6-5.
